Q: Is 248,171 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 248,171 is a composite number.

Why is 248,171 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 248,171 can be evenly divided by 1 7 11 77 121 293 847 2,051 3,223 22,561 35,453 and 248,171, with no remainder.

Since 248,171 cannot be divided by just 1 and 248,171, it is a composite number.
